Evaluation of Obstructive Sleep Apnea as a Risk Factor for Pulmonary Embolism
Completed
Conditions studied: Obstructive Sleep Apnea, Pulmonary Embolism
In brief
we evaluate the presence of OSA in patients that have a computed tomography (CT) of the chest to rule out pulmonary embolism (PE) to determine if OSA constitutes an independent risk factor for PE.
